Kitfo
Extra lean, finely chopped tenderloin of beef, traditionally served very rare, warmed only with melted nittir kibbe, Ethiopian purified and spiced butter. This purified butter is further spiced with a special herb called koseret that gives Kitfo its unique and distinct flavor. It can be served raw, lightly cooked or well-cooked with Ayeb (home-made cheese).
$19.90Quanta Firfir
Quanta is the traditional Ethiopian technique for naturally preserving meat. It is marinated in salt and red pepper and dried naturally giving it a unique and subtle flavor when cooked into stew and served tossed with pieces of injera.
